Miles in the Aeroflot Bonus Program.

I'll be the first to admit it - after having my second kid, I was stressing about how I'd afford a family vacation, let alone flights to the beach. The thought of saving up for a trip seemed daunting, especially with two little ones to care for.

That's when it hit me: why not start accumulating miles for flights? I'd known about the concept for ages, but never thought it applied to me. I mean, I'm not a frequent flyer, and I don't have a corporate job to rack up miles. But, I thought, why not give it a shot?

Aeroflot was the first airline that came to mind. I registered on their website and discovered that anyone can join their loyalty program - no high-rollers or corporate types required! I was relieved to learn that I could earn miles without breaking the bank.

Signing up was a breeze, but to earn miles, I needed to get a bank card from one of their partner banks. That's when things got a bit tricky: I had to choose between a debit or credit card. Since my goal was to save, not spend, I opted for a debit card. The catch? I had to use it for all my purchases. I was a bit hesitant at first, but my husband was on board with the idea, and we decided to make it work.

I applied for the card, and a few days later, I picked it up at the bank. My husband even started using it for our joint expenses, like groceries and gas. We made a conscious effort to use the card for all our daily purchases, and it wasn't long before we started seeing the miles roll in.

The Aeroflot website has a wealth of information on their loyalty program, including how to earn and redeem miles. It's pretty straightforward - I was able to figure it out with ease. I liked that the interface was user-friendly and the instructions on how to use my miles were clear.

In the first month, I accumulated around 4,000 miles just from using my card for everyday purchases. The second month was similar, adding another 4,000 miles. By the third month, I'd racked up a whopping 11,698 miles. All my earned miles are displayed on the Aeroflot website in my personal account.

Miles are credited to your account once a month, on the date you opened your bank card. The amount depends on your total spending for the month. I was worried that I'd have to spend a fortune to earn miles, but it turns out that's not the case. Even with moderate spending, I was able to earn a decent amount of miles.

I'm hoping to redeem some of these miles for a family vacation next summer. Fingers crossed I'll be able to afford it without breaking the bank! My husband and I are excited to see where our miles will take us.

Featured FAQ

How do I join the Aeroflot bonus program?

You can register on the Aeroflot website and sign up for the loyalty program. It's free and easy to do.

What's the best way to earn miles with Aeroflot?

You can earn miles by using a partner bank card, shopping online, or taking flights with Aeroflot. The mileage earning opportunities are varied and flexible.
